10:48 AM EDT, 07/31/2025 (MT Newswires) -- Asian equities traded in the US as American depositary receipts were slightly lower on Thursday morning, down 0.02% to 2,386.41 on the S&P Asia 50 ADR Index.
From North Asia, the gainers were led by education services firm Lixiang Education ( LXEH ) and provider of blockchain technology products Earlyworks ( ELWS ) , which advanced 34% and 15% respectively. They were followed by Zepp Health ( ZEPP ) , which rose nearly 10%.
The decliners from North Asia were led by ASE Technology ( ASX ) and lidar products company Hesai ( HSAI ) , which fell 8% and 6.1% respectively. They were followed by retailer Miniso ( MNSO ) , which dropped nearly 5%.
From South Asia, the gainers were led by IT services management company Trident Digital ( TDTH ) and information and communications technology company Sify Technologies ( SIFY ) , which rose 14% and 6.5% respectively.
The decliners from South Asia were led by telecom PLDT ( PHI ) , which was shedding 0.8%, and technology company Wipro ( WIT ) , down 0.7%.
